This is a signed J.S. Johnston signed rifle made in McConnellstown, Huntingdon County, Pennsylvannia. Rifled octagonal steel barrel signed “J.S.J.” in script for J.S. Johnston. Rifle has typical Huntingdon architecture and traits: stepped butt plate, lathe-turned triggered, original black piano finish. Patch box is a cap box with floral engraving on the lid and original patches inside. Nice engraved silver “hunter’s star” on the centerpiece. Replaced wooden ramrod. Barrel and lock retain a dark brown patina, some corosion at breech. Stock is in attic condition but at one time was broken completely through the wrist and was repaired with five screws through the top, with some wood missing and some age cracks and scattered marks along forend. Brass retains a mellow patina. Nice attic condition rifle.
